Oistins Fish Fry

Oistins Fish Fry is a weekly event held in the fishing village of Oistins. The event features a variety of food and drink vendors, as well as live music performances. The music lineup varies, but you can usually expect to hear a mix of calypso, reggae, and pop. Oistins Fish Fry is a great place to experience the local culture and enjoy some live music.

What are the best times to visit Barbados for live music?

The best times to visit Barbados for live music are during the Crop Over Festival (July-August) and the Reggae Festival (April). However, there are live music events happening all year round in Barbados.
